SQLiteC/C++接口详细介绍-sqlite3类(一)

本文介绍了SQLite的C/C++接口,包括如何通过sqlite3_open打开数据库,执行查询,管理事务,以及sqlite3_close的使用。详细讲解了对象类、常量类和函数类,展示了sqlite3_open_v2的参数控制选项,以及URI文件名的解析和使用。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

快速跳转文章列表:SQLite—系列文章目录 

 上一篇:SQLiteC/C++接口简介

 下一篇:SQLiteC/C++接口详细介绍(二)

 引言:

SQLite C/C++ 数据库接口是一个流行的SQLite库使用形式,它允许开发者在C和C++代码中嵌入 SQLite 基本功能的解决方案。通过 SQLite C/C++ 数据库接口,开发者可以轻松地连接和使用 SQLite 数据库,并针对各种数据类型执行各种操作,以满足各种应用场景下的使用需求。

SQLite拥有超过225个API,本系列文章将深入介绍 SQLite C/C++ 数据库接口的基础知识,包括如何连接和打开 SQLite 数据库、执行查询和事务管理、提取查询结果集等等,帮助开发者更好地了解和使用 SQLite 数据库接口。

SQLite数据库特点请移步:SQLite——世界上部署最广泛的免费开源数据库(简介)

编写不易,有用的朋友点个赞或加粉一下万分感谢!300名内回关!

SQLite 接口元素可分为三类:

  1. 对象类:这是SQLite库。总共有几十个对象,但是两个最重要的对象是: 数据库连接对象sqlite3和预处理语句对象:sqlite3_stmt。
  2. 常量类:这是SQLite使用的数值常量列表,由 #defines sqlite3.h 头文件中。这些常量是诸如数字结果代码之类的东西传递的各种接口(例如:SQLITE_OK)或标志 进入函数来控制行为(例如:SQLITE_OPEN_READONLY)。
  3. 函数类:这是对对象进行操作并使用和/或返回常量。那里是许多功能,但大多数应用程序只使用少数几个。

首先我们从对象类开始介绍本次未介绍完将分后续章节逐步介绍:

包含以下29个类型中的第一个:

sqlite3类:

3构造函数(也是打开数据库函数):
intsql
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

界忆

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值